Block walls serve both practical and aesthetic purposes in landscaping, offering structure, privacy, and visual interest to outside spaces. These walls can be used to maintain soil on sloped properties, specify garden beds, or create clear boundaries within a landscape. The choice of block type-- concrete, interlocking, or ornamental-- affects both the strength and look of the wall. Appropriate planning ensures stability, particularly for taller walls, with factors to consider for drain, support, and soil pressure. Installation starts with a well-prepared base, often involving excavation and leveling to make sure the wall stays straight and steady over time. Mortar or adhesive might be utilized depending on the block type, and support like rebar can boost resilience. A knowledgeable landscaper makes sure each course is level and aligned, avoiding future shifting or cracking. Block walls likewise provide innovative chances through finishes, textures, and colors, permitting them to complement the surrounding landscape. Incorporating lighting, planters, or cascading plants can soften the tough edges, making the wall both useful and aesthetically enticing. Routine assessments and minor repair work help keep the wall's stability for several years to come
